1.
margin: 10px auto;
3.
text-align: center;
4.
}
5.
6.
nav ul ul {
7.
display: none;
8.
}
9.
10.
nav ul li:hover > ul {
11.
display: block;
12.
}
13.
14.
15.
nav ul {
16.
background: #efefef;
17.
background: linear-gradient(top, #efefef 0%, #bbbbbb 100%);
18.
background: -moz-linear-gradient(top, #efefef 0%, #bbbbbb 100%);
19.
background: -webkit-linear-gradient(top, #efefef 0%,#bbbbbb 100%);
20.
box-shadow: 0px 0px 9px rgba(0,0,0,0.15);
21.
padding: 0 20px;
22.
border-radius: 8px;
23.
list-style: none;
24.
position: relative;
25.
display: inline-table;
26.
}
27.
nav ul:after {
28.
content: ""; clear: both; display: block;
29.
}
30.
31.
nav ul li {
32.
float: left;
33.
}
34.
nav ul li:hover {
35.
background: linear-gradient(180deg, rgba(53,50,98,1) 8%, rgba(136,136,207,1) 70%, rgba(72,104,244,1) 100%);
36.
border-radius: 5px;
37.
xbackground: -moz-linear-gradient(top, #4f5964 0%, #5f6975 40%);
38.
xbackground: -webkit-linear-gradient(top, #4f5964 0%,#5f6975 40%);
39.
}
40.
nav ul li:hover a {
41.
color: #fff;
42.
}
43.
44.
nav ul li a {
45.
display: block;
46.
xpadding: 12px 20px;
47.
padding: 7px 7px;
48.
color: #757575; text-decoration: none;
49.
}
50.
51.
52.
nav ul ul {
53.
background: #5f6975; border-radius: 0px; padding: 0;
54.
position: absolute; top: 100%;
55.
}
56.
nav ul ul li {
57.
float: none;
58.
border-top: 1px solid #6b727c;
59.
border-bottom: 1px solid #575f6a; position: relative;
60.
}
61.
nav ul ul li a {
62.
padding: 15px 40px;
63.
color: #fff;
64.
}
65.
nav ul ul li a:hover {
66.
background: #4b545f;
67.
}
68.
69.
nav ul ul ul {
70.
position: absolute; left: 100%; top:0;
71.
}
72.
73.
.nav_current {
74.
75.
background: #5f6975; border-radius: 5px; padding: 0;
76.
xcolor:red;
77.
xmargin:0.5em;
78.
xborder : 10px solid green;
79.
80.
}
81.
.nav_current a {
82.
color: #fff;
83.
}
84.